An Zheng

It was a disappointing visit for me. The food was 3.5/5, but the location and ambience were a 1/5.

I had been looking forward to visiting 24Suns, as it markets itself as “fine Chinese dining” on its website. I had high hopes. Unfortunately, the experience did not live up to that promise—the restaurant is neither fine dining nor truly Chinese.

Location and ambience: The restaurant is located in a random plaza in Oceanside, right next to a donut shop and a taco shop. The table layout is cramped—I was just 1–2 feet away from the two neighboring tables and could clearly hear their conversations. And I’m sorry, but if you’re going to target yourself as a fine dining restaurant, details matter—like ensuring the only restroom has hand towels available.

Food: I appreciated the creativity and variety of the menu, especially the duck dish. That said, this is clearly an Asian fusion restaurant, not a Chinese one. I mean… “Brown Butter Fried Chicken”? That is an interesting choice to put on the menu. It is tasty though.

Most of the dishes I tried were enjoyable, except for the Dongpo pork belly—it was far too salty and dry. Dongpo pork should be slow-cooked and melt-in-your-mouth tender, but this version missed the mark.

Overall: There’s quite a bit the restaurant needs to address before it can justify the menu prices or the “fine Chinese dining” label: improve the overall dining ambiance, reconsider the branding (perhaps leaning into the Asian fusion idea so customers wouldn’t have false expectations), and attend to small but important details like restroom hand towel replenishment and mismatched chopsticks. And please—use less salt.
